Job Description

Roles and Responsibilities

Responsibilities

The below are primary, generic duties.

Supervision of maintainers of Shiplift systems and equipment as directed.

Supervision and operation of Shiplift systems as directed.

Write, review, and amend technical information as directed.

To be a winch well operative for docking and maintenance movements as directed.

To oversee a capstan operations team within the berthing party.

Carry out divisional responsibilities as laid down in BR3.

To fulfil duty responsibilities as prescribed by SFS Resource Office.

Any other tasking commensurate and appropriate to level and organisational requirements.

Essential Skills

Must be an OR6-OR7 of ET MESM (ML) specialisation. OR4 applicants with a positive recommendation in their most recent annual OJAR/SJAR may be considered for the role and the award of Acting Higher Rank (AHR).
